For whether we live, we live unto the Lord; and whether we die, we die unto the Lord: whether we live therefore, or die, we are the Lord's.
We live therefore
Bible References
We die unto
John 21:19
and this he said, signifying by what death he shall glorify God; and having said this, he saith to him, 'Be following me.'
Acts 13:36
for David, indeed, his own generation having served by the will of God, did fall asleep, and was added unto his fathers, and saw corruption,
Acts 20:24
but I make account of none of these, neither do I count my life precious to myself, so that I finish my course with joy, and the ministration that I received from the Lord Jesus, to testify fully the good news of the grace of God.
Acts 21:13
and Paul answered, 'What do ye -- weeping, and crushing mine heart? for I, not only to be bound, but also to die at Jerusalem, am ready, for the name of the Lord Jesus;'
Philippians 2:17
but if also I am poured forth upon the sacrifice and service of your faith, I rejoice and joy with you all,
1 Thessalonians 5:10
who did die for us, that whether we wake -- whether we sleep -- together with him we may live;
We live therefore
1 Corinthians 3:22
whether Paul, or Apollos, or Cephas, or the world, or life, or death, or things present, or things about to be -- all are yours,
1 Corinthians 15:23
and each in his proper order, a first-fruit Christ, afterwards those who are the Christ's, in his presence,
1 Thessalonians 4:14
for if we believe that Jesus died and rose again, so also God those asleep through Jesus he will bring with him,
Revelation 14:13
And I heard a voice out of the heaven saying to me, 'Write: Happy are the dead who in the Lord are dying from this time!' 'Yes, (saith the Spirit,) That they may rest from their labours -- and their works do follow them!'
